.LoginPage_logo__sBKMt{max-width:240px;height:auto;margin-bottom:15px}.LoginPage_loginPageContainer__WnTo1{height:100vh;display:flex;align-items:center;justify-content:center;overflow:hidden;margin:0;padding:0 15px}.LoginPage_loginContainer__yTc2h{display:flex;flex-direction:column;justify-content:center;align-items:center;min-height:100%;width:100%;padding:20px;box-sizing:border-box}.LoginPage_loginContainer__yTc2h h1{text-align:center;font-size:clamp(24px,5vw,30px);margin-top:0;margin-bottom:15px}.LoginPage_form__Almoc{display:flex;flex-direction:column;justify-content:center;align-items:center;width:100%}.LoginPage_inputContainer___K2dP{position:relative;width:100%;margin-bottom:20px}.LoginPage_inputContainer___K2dP .LoginPage_input__UupTX{width:100%;padding-right:40px}.LoginPage_inputContainer___K2dP .LoginPage_toggleVisibility__BJOeh{position:absolute;right:10px;top:50%;transform:translateY(-50%);background:none;border:none;cursor:pointer;color:var(--grey);display:flex;align-items:center;justify-content:center;min-width:auto;padding:10px}.LoginPage_inputContainer___K2dP .LoginPage_toggleVisibility__BJOeh:hover{color:var(--primary)}.LoginPage_loginCard__Ugn8O{margin:15px 0;width:100%;max-width:400px}.LoginPage_note__Wt6jC{margin-bottom:20px;color:var(--grey);text-align:center;font-size:clamp(12px,4vw,14px)}.LoginPage_note__Wt6jC span{text-decoration:underline}.LoginPage_error__EXfT1{color:#e74c3c;font-size:.875rem;margin-bottom:20px;text-align:center}